Although the Longhorns have made their interest clear, Thomas is weighing multiple options. He has also received offers from Colorado, Alabama, Florida State, Florida, Georgia, Indiana, Louisville, Miami and North Carolina. That list should continue to grow the longer it stays on the market.
The high interest is not a surprise, given the way scouts view Thomas. The Carrollwood Day High star is currently ranked as the ninth-best EDGE in his class by the 247Sports Composite. They also rank Thomas as the 22nd best player in Florida and the 90th best player in the nation.Advertisement
If Thomas were to commit to the Longhorns, the defense would receive a much-needed boost.
